- 将 default、git、note 目录下的 README.md 文件从 www目录移动到 nginx 目录 - 更新文件内容中的下载路径,从 www 改为 nginx- 修改 note 目录下的 deploy.sh 脚本执行路径
		
			
				
	
	
		
			91 lines
		
	
	
		
			1.8 KiB
		
	
	
	
		
			Nginx Configuration File
		
	
	
	
	
	
			
		
		
	
	
			91 lines
		
	
	
		
			1.8 KiB
		
	
	
	
		
			Nginx Configuration File
		
	
	
	
	
	
| user www-data;
 | |
| worker_processes auto;
 | |
| pid /run/nginx.pid;
 | |
| include /etc/nginx/modules-enabled/*.conf;
 | |
| 
 | |
| events {
 | |
|     worker_connections 1024;
 | |
|     # multi_accept on;
 | |
| }
 | |
| 
 | |
| http {
 | |
| 
 | |
|     ##
 | |
|     # Basic Settings
 | |
|     ##
 | |
| 
 | |
|     sendfile on;
 | |
|     tcp_nopush on;
 | |
|     types_hash_max_size 2048;
 | |
|     # server_tokens off;
 | |
| 
 | |
|     # server_names_hash_bucket_size 64;
 | |
|     # server_name_in_redirect off;
 | |
| 
 | |
|     include /etc/nginx/mime.types;
 | |
|     default_type application/octet-stream;
 | |
| 
 | |
|     server_names_hash_bucket_size 512;
 | |
|     client_header_buffer_size 32k;
 | |
|     client_max_body_size 50m;
 | |
|     keepalive_timeout 60;
 | |
|     keepalive_requests 100000;
 | |
| 
 | |
|     ##
 | |
|     # SSL Settings
 | |
|     ##
 | |
| 
 | |
|     ssl_protocols TLSv1 TLSv1.1 TLSv1.2 TLSv1.3; # Dropping SSLv3, ref: POODLE
 | |
|     ssl_prefer_server_ciphers on;
 | |
| 
 | |
|     ##
 | |
|     # Logging Settings
 | |
|     ##
 | |
| 
 | |
|     access_log /var/log/nginx/access.log;
 | |
|     error_log /var/log/nginx/error.log;
 | |
| 
 | |
|     ##
 | |
|     # Gzip Settings
 | |
|     ##
 | |
| 
 | |
|     gzip on;
 | |
|     gzip_min_length  1k;
 | |
|     gzip_buffers     4 16k;
 | |
|     gzip_http_version 1.1;
 | |
|     gzip_comp_level 2;
 | |
|     gzip_types     text/plain application/javascript application/x-javascript text/javascript text/css application/xml;
 | |
|     gzip_vary on;
 | |
|     gzip_proxied   expired no-cache no-store private auth;
 | |
|     gzip_disable   "MSIE [1-6]\.";
 | |
| 
 | |
|     ##
 | |
|     # Virtual Host Configs
 | |
|     ##
 | |
| 
 | |
|     include /etc/nginx/conf.d/*.conf;
 | |
|     include /etc/nginx/sites-enabled/*;
 | |
| }
 | |
| 
 | |
| 
 | |
| #mail {
 | |
| #	# See sample authentication script at:
 | |
| #	# http://wiki.nginx.org/ImapAuthenticateWithApachePhpScript
 | |
| #
 | |
| #	# auth_http localhost/auth.php;
 | |
| #	# pop3_capabilities "TOP" "USER";
 | |
| #	# imap_capabilities "IMAP4rev1" "UIDPLUS";
 | |
| #
 | |
| #	server {
 | |
| #		listen     localhost:110;
 | |
| #		protocol   pop3;
 | |
| #		proxy      on;
 | |
| #	}
 | |
| #
 | |
| #	server {
 | |
| #		listen     localhost:143;
 | |
| #		protocol   imap;
 | |
| #		proxy      on;
 | |
| #	}
 | |
| #}
 |